WASHINGTON, Jan. 23 -- Federal Aviation Administration has issued a proposed rule called: Revocation of Class E Airspace; Zuni, NM.

The proposed rule was published in the Federal Register on Jan. 23 by Jerry J. Creecy, Acting Manager, Operations Support Group, ATO Central Service Center.

Summary: This action proposes to revoke the Class E airspace at Zuni, NM. The FAA is proposing this action due to the closure of Black Rock Airport at Zuni Pueblo, NM.
